Don't worry, it is highly unlikely you would kill yourself, but too much vaped nic will give a headache sometimes. Unfortunately, since these are prefilled carts, and I assume you don't have a lot of DIY gear, like syringes or pipets, the only thing you can do, at least initially is vape from them less often. Of course, making sure you know the strength of carts before buying them is important, and I'm sure you will do this in the future, but to not waste these, there are a couple options.
1. Go to a drugstore and
buy some glycerin. Actually I get mine from Whole Foods, Heritage brand, but CVS or Walgreens glycerin will be ok too. Make a liquid which is 20:80 distilled water:glycerin. Mix thoroughly, then add drops to your cart as you vape on it. It will lower the flavor, although menthol is pretty pervasive, and it will dilute the nic.
2. Do the same thing with a e-
juice you
buy online. This will also get you into filling your own carts, which is MUCH cheaper. Make the liquid maybe 12 mg, and add drops to the cart occasionally as you vape. Eventually the liquid will be converted over to 12 mg entirely.
3. Buy a liquid at 18 mg, and drip directly 4 drops onto your atty, and put an empty cart on and vape.
OTOH if these are not carts (cartirdges) for a 3-piece, but instead cartos (cartomizers) for a 2-piece, then you can do this by puffing a while without inhaling on the 24 mg prefilled liquid, then opening up the carto and dripping some of either the glycerin/H2O liquid or a lower nic liquid. Both carts and cartos can be refilled...although some companies don't want you to know that, so you will buy more and more and more.
But this might be the catalyst to get some liquid and maybe even start considering DIY, which is by far the cheapest and most controllable way to vape.
